Is there any difference between the frames on a 1986 d250 vs a d150? Just thought maybe the difference was in the suspension. I started off restoring my 86 d250 and bought the d150 for parts like the bed and cab. After I got it home and really dug into it , the truck is so clean that the frame still has the factory black paint on it! So now I'm thinking of using the 150 frame if its the same or restoring the 150 truck instead. One more question, the 150 has a slant six, would you drop the 360/727 from the 250 in the 150 or keep it original with the leanin tower of power! It runs great with only 95,000 miles. I did find some good upgrades for the slant six, the 360 needs to be freshened up , it does have almost 300,000 miles on it. The slant 6 just seems to be a little more unique.

If there are differences in frames, they are minor.

Depends on what your gonna do with the truck. Its not old enough that keeping it original matters, Especially if you just want it to be a driver, something that you are happy with, and will keep. I would rebuild the 360, drop it and the d250 axle, suspension, brakes, etc, and badges to the d150, and have a nice truck that you can use to tow the boat or whatever you want to do with it.
